Anteaters’ DuFault shares top honor

UC Irvine junior outside hitter Jordan DuFault has been named Mountain Pacific Sports Federation Co-Player of the Week in men’s volleyball.

DuFault had a career-high 30 kills in a five-set loss to No. 1-ranked USC Saturday, the second best single-match total by an MPSF player this season.

It is only the second time since 2004 that a UCI player has had at least 30 kills. Jon Steller had 32 kills against Hawaii that season.

DeFault had 19 kills in a four-game conference win over Pepperdine Wednesday, including seven kills in the clinching set.

An All-American on the 2009 NCAA championship team, DuFault averaged 5.44 kills per set and 5,89 points, while recording a hitting percentage of .426 for the week.

UCI, ranked No. 4, visits No. 2-ranked Cal State Northridge Wednesday at 7 p.m.

UCI product qualifies

Former UC Irvine men’s golfer Sean Shahi earned his Asian Tour card through qualifying completed Saturday in Thailand.

Shahi finished 11th in the final stage of qualifying with a 72-hole total of 279. The top 40 players and ties earned their exempt cards for 2010.

Shahi earned All-Big West Conference honors for the Anteaters in 2007, 2008 and 2009.
